The GEBCO_2019 Grid is a global grid of elevation data at 15 arc-second intervals. This layer displays the GEBCO_2019 Grid as a shaded relief image showing the shape of the global seafloor. The imagery extends from -180 to 360 in longitude. Please note that the GEBCO_2019, is also available as 2D, flat image in layer GEBCO_2019_Grid_2.

The Gridded Population of the World, Version 4 (GPWv4): Population Density, Revision 11 consists of estimates of human population density (number of persons per square kilometer) based on counts consistent with national censuses and population registers, for the years 2000. A proportional allocation gridding algorithm, utilizing approximately 13.5 million national and sub-national administrative units, was used to assign population counts to 30 arc-second grid cells.
